Following his success on NBC’s The Voice, Paxton Ingram has released debut single “L2LY” under the artist project, ‘PXTN.’ According to the singer, Ingram has wanted to perform under the moniker since his time on The Voice, but due to requirements that asked for him to use his first and last name, he had to push back ideas for the concept.
Now that he’s become his own artist, Ingram felt like it was the perfect time to debut as ‘PXTN’ and celebrate it with the release of the single, “L2LY.”
“When I joined The Voice I was required to have a last name, so I bit the bullet and scrapped PXTN for the sake of being on TV. Now that it’s over I want to take back what’s mine. PXTN is who I am, it is my identity, and I feel like I’m finally coming into my own,” says Ingram.
The new single comes two years after his release of the EP, Recover, featuring hits “Barricade” and “Hands (Piano Version)”, which charted in the Top 100 on iTunes Pop Charts.
